Cuts through torso and hips that stay put in transition

Fast breaks and defensive slides expose poor patterning immediately. Women’s jerseys need shaping that follows the torso without clinging awkwardly at the hips. Side seams and hem depth should keep numbers centred when players elevate for a rebound.

Women’s inseam and court movement

Inseam preference varies across women’s clubs and school programs. Some squads want more coverage; others prefer a shorter competitive cut. We document the choice before cutting fabric so the whole roster matches in team photos and on the bench.

Shooting shirts over sports bras without distraction

Warm-up and shooting shirts should layer cleanly without digging at straps or creating hot spots under LED gym heat. Fabric hand-feel and neck opening matter as much as the printed crest. Comfort here shows up in how freely players shoot before tip-off.

Number placement notes for women’s silhouettes

Number blocks that look balanced on a flat male tech pack can sit oddly on women’s chests and backs. We adjust vertical placement so digits remain readable on livestreams and still clear necklines during free throws.
